Re: Can You Trust Your Best Friend With Your Partner? by Nobody: 6:01pm On Jun 29, 2013
You should trust your partner, not your best friend. . . No matter what a best friend does or says to your partner, if he or she is not swayed, nothing happens. The fault always comes from the partner. The final choice rests on them.

So, do you trust your partner? If no, why on earth are you still with someone you cannot bring yourself to trust? Don't you think something is wrong with you, if you fall in this category?
